Some jurisdictions have two different types of attorneys: barristers and solicitors, while some fuse the two. A barrister (also referred to as an advocate or counselor in certain jurisdictions) is a lawyer who commonly specializes in arguing prior to courts, particularly in increased courts. A solicitor (or attorney) is an attorney that is experienced to prepare situations and give guidance on legal topics.

A rigorous ethical code of carry out governs an Italian avvocato as well as the overall performance in their duties. To start with, Italian attorneys ought to foundation their carry out on respect for integrity, dignity and decorum. Failure to adjust to this ethical code of carry out contributes to disciplinary proceedings.
